California's stride to statehood was a protracted one, marked by countless turns. Initially part of Mexico, California fell under the United States in 1848 following the Mexican-American War. However, its incorporation to the Union was not a smooth process.

Economic factions within California disagreed on a variety of issues, including representation and slavery. The consequent debate prolonged California's statehood for many years.

Ultimately, the matter of slavery proved to be the primary hurdle. California's formulated entry into the Union as a free state would shift the balance of power in Congress. The Compromise of 1850, that solved California's status alongside other controversial issues, finally paved for California's admission as the 31st state in 1850.
